			<description><![CDATA[<p>Hi,<br />I&#039;d like to request that you modify iRedAdmin so that the users Last Name is stored in the &#039;sn&#039; (surname) field in LDAP. Right now it looks like sn is storing a duplicate of &quot;User Name&quot; (uid). </p><p>When I connect OS X Contacs.app (Addressbook) to the iRedMail database, the app is pulling &quot;sn&quot; for the user&#039;s last names, so I&#039;d like it if it were entered correctly from iRedAdmin.</p><p>Contacts.app seems to happily grab the first name out of the &#039;cn&#039; field. <img src="http://www.iredmail.org/forum/img/smilies/smile.png" width="15" height="15" alt="smile" /> </p><p>Also, the &quot;User ID&quot; field gets propagated to &quot;employeeID&quot; in LDAP too.
